How much does it cost to rent a home in Cory Hill?
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
---|---|---|---|
Cory Hill 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,322 | $1,275 | $9,500 |
Cory Hill 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,219 | $1,280 | $10,000+ |
Cory Hill 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,942 | $950 | $10,000+ |
Cory Hill 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,849 | $1,100 | $10,000+ |
Cory Hill 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,759 | $1,160 | $10,000+ |
Cory Hill 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,860 | $1,000 | $8,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cory Hill
What type of rentals are currently available in Cory Hill?
There are currently 4888 Apartments for Rent in Cory Hill, MA with pricing that ranges from $375 to $16,458. There are also 3794 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Cory Hill ranging from $900 to $18,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Cory Hill?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Cory Hill ranges from $900 to $18,500 with an average monthly rent of $3,985.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Cory Hill?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Cory Hill range from $999 to $12,500,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,280 to $12,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$950 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,150.
